The introduction to Chapter 42 sets a devotional tone, opening with salutations and portraying Sai as the 'Wish-fulfilling Tree' for his devotees. It reflects on the previous chapter, where a devotee's desire was fulfilled by Sai in a dream. The primary message is one of hope and liberation through the Guru's grace. As promised within Chapter 42, by listening to the stories of this 'Capable One,' devotees can achieve great holiness. The introduction explicitly states its purpose is to describe Sai's nature and, most importantly, to provide an attentive account of Baba leaving his body, preparing the reader for the solemn events to follow.
